
A Practical Guide to Indie Game Marketing
Learn how to market for your indie game, even with a small budget and limited resources.
For those who want to earn a regular income from making indie games, marketing can be nearly as vital to the success of the game as the game itself. A Practical Guide to Indie Game Marketing provides you with the tools needed to build visibility and sell your game. With a special focus on developers with small budgets and limited staff and resources, this book is packed with recommendations and techniques that you can put to use immediately.
As a seasoned marketing professional, author Joel Dreskin provides insight into practical, real-world experiences from marketing numerous successful games and also shares tips on mistakes to avoid. Presented in an easy-to-read format, A Practical Guide to Indie Game Marketing includes information on establishing an audience and increasing visibility so you can build successes with your studio and games.
- Through case studies, examples, guidelines, and tips, you will learn best practices for developing plans for your game launches, PR, community engagement, channel promotions, and more.
- Sample timelines help you determine how long in advance of a launch to prepare your first public communications, when to announce your game, as well as recommended timing for releasing different game assets.
- The book also includes marketing checklist 'cheat sheets', dos and don’ts, and additional resources.
